
Robotics (2018-2019)
This course provides an overview of robot mechanisms, basic components of robot systems; coordinate frames, homogeneous transformations, kinematics for manipulator, inverse kinematics, Actuators, Sensors.
The
aim of the course is to develop students' skills and knowledge of the
fundamental mathematics and algorithms that underpin robotics, including
representation of pose and motion, kinematics, dynamics and control.
